This showed up in an inventory list of items and it stands by itself. One of those horrible examples of "no context" that so haunts us all.

The full phrase is "PROMOLIENDA MOLINO 3"

In lieu of context I can tell you the inventory is for a Venezuelan cement manufacturing entity. Other items on the list include "REPOTENCIACION TURBINA", "POLVILLO HORNO 6", "PALETIZADORA GRIS", and "CAÑONES DE AIRE MOL 5,6,Y 8" so you see, not much help there. Can't find any meaningful references to this in the usual resources, I looked outside the box also, (and under it); No joy. It is either an obscure and regional industry term or "common" knowledge that the Universe conspired to keep from me.

Keep on checking, but from what I can find it should be a typo because it appears that "promolienda" does not exist. But in the context of cement manufacturing, "premolienda" and "pregrinder / pregrinding mill" definitely do exist.
